Before You Begin
Turn Off Your Computer and Connected
Devices
CAUTION: To avoid losing data, save and close all open files and exit
all open programs before you turn off your computer.
1 Save and close all open files and exit all open programs.
2 Access the Settings charm in the Charms sidebar. Tap or click Power and then
choose Shut Down.
Microsoft Windows shuts down and then the computer turns off.
NOTE: If you are using a different operating system, see the documentation
of your operating system for shut-down instructions.
3 Disconnect your computer and all attached devices from their electrical outlets.
4 Disconnect all telephone cables, network cables, and attached devices from your
computer.
5 Press and hold the power button while the computer is unplugged to ground the
system board.
